The Elusive Rolex Sub Waitlist:

The Rolex Submariner, a dive watch icon, consistently sits at the top of many watch enthusiasts' wish lists. Securing a Submariner, however, often means joining a lengthy waitlist. The exact length of this waitlist is notoriously difficult to pin down. While authorized dealers rarely provide concrete timelines, anecdotal evidence and discussions on online forums suggest wait times can range from several months to several years, depending on the specific model (e.g., Submariner Date vs. No-Date), the dealer's allocation, and even geographical location. The lack of transparency surrounding the waitlist process contributes to its mystique and the frustration experienced by prospective buyers. Rolex Submariner Wait Times: A Shifting Landscape:

Rolex Submariner wait times are not static. They fluctuate based on several interconnected factors. Increased demand, limited production, and the popularity of specific variations all contribute to the ever-changing landscape of wait times. For example, the introduction of a new model or a change in materials can significantly impact existing waitlists. Similarly, a dealer's relationship with Rolex and their allocation strategy play a crucial role in determining how quickly (or slowly) customers move through their waitlist. Some dealers might prioritize long-standing clients or those with a strong purchase history, while others may operate on a first-come, first-served basis, though this is rarely explicitly stated.

Rolex Waitlist Explained: Deconstructing the Mystery:

The official Rolex waitlist doesn't exist in the traditional sense of a centralized, accessible database. Instead, the process is largely handled at the individual authorized dealer level. This decentralized approach contributes to the lack of transparency and the difficulty in comparing wait times across different retailers. When a customer expresses interest in a particular model, the dealer typically adds their name to an internal list, often without providing a specific timeframe for delivery. This lack of concrete information fuels speculation and contributes to the feeling of navigating a complex, almost secretive system.
